Main Factors Behind Cincinnati Driveway Damage
While Cincinnati's climate provides four distinct seasons, its common freeze-thaw cycles are notorious for speeding up driveway deterioration. As temperatures vary, moisture from precipitation infiltrates porous areas. Once this water turns to ice and expands, it exerts hydraulic pressure, expanding cracks and undermining your driveway's structural integrity. Deicing salts, commonly spread during winter, further aggravate surface damage and sub-base erosion.
Regular freezing and thawing patterns, together with heavy vehicle loads, cause irregular surface settling, leading to uneven surfaces and trip hazards. Moreover, poor water management channels water beneath the slab, resulting in hydrostatic pressure and even frost heave. If you want to prolong your driveway's durability, it's essential to improve water drainage, use proper snow removal techniques, and add protective coatings to reduce the persistent effects of Cincinnati's dynamic weather conditions.
Contrasting Asphalt vs. Concrete Driveways
Considering Cincinnati's demanding weather and soil conditions, selecting between asphalt and concrete driveways hinges on grasping each material's performance characteristics. Asphalt offers versatility, handling ground movement and freeze-thaw cycles. You'll encounter different types of asphalt, like hot-mix or porous, each suited for specific durability and drainage specifications. Asphalt repairs are straightforward, but regular sealing is necessary to preserve performance.
Concrete installations deliver exceptional strength and extended lifespan provided that installed with proper expansion joints and reinforced subgrades. Different concrete finishing methods - such as broom, stamped, or exposed aggregate - provide both practical benefits and aesthetic value. Though concrete withstands rutting and oil spills superior to asphalt, it's more likely to develop breaks from freeze-thaw cycles without expert installation. Your selection depends on your individual needs and site conditions.

Professional Crack Filling and Sealing Methods
Since even minor driveway cracks can allow moisture penetration and speed up surface deterioration, appropriate crack filling and sealing techniques are vital for maintaining structural integrity. For optimal asphalt care, start by completely cleaning the cracks to remove vegetation and debris. Use a premium hot-applied crack sealant for larger or moving cracks, which provides superior adhesion and flexibility. For thinner, static cracks, a cold-process crack filler is suitable and sets fast. Pay attention to temperature and humidity readings to secure proper bonding. After filling, spread a industrial-strength sealcoat throughout the driveway surface to create a moisture-resistant barrier. These sealing methods not only increase your driveway's longevity but also boost resistance to freeze-thaw cycles, aging, and harmful substances, maintaining both functionality and appearance.
Effective Methods for Durable Pothole Repairs
Simple potholes threaten your driveway's stability, enabling water infiltration and quick deterioration of the subbase. To get durable results, you need to remove all loose debris and create clean edges around the pothole for superior patch adhesion. Pack the cavity with hot or cold asphalt mix, then consolidate the material completely to avoid future settlement. For concrete driveways, apply a high-strength patching compound, tapering the edges for a smooth repair. After curing, spread a quality seal coating to shield the patched area from deterioration, moisture, and chemical damage. If aesthetics matter, think about decorative overlays that blend repairs with the existing surface, improving curb appeal while increasing durability. These focused methods make certain your driveway continues to be structurally sound and visually attractive over time.
Alternatives for Driveway Resurfacing
Upon noticing extensive damage, surface deterioration, or slick spots, renovation presents a cost-effective solution to full reconstruction. There are various tested solutions to rebuild performance and boost aesthetic value. Seal coating creates a protective layer that defends asphalt from ultraviolet rays, water seepage, and corrosive substances, prolonging its durability. For concrete surfaces, thin-mil overlays adhere to the existing slab, addressing surface flaws while providing new appeal. For improved aesthetics, decorative overlays add designs, colors, or finishes—imitating natural stone, classic brick, or elegant slate with stamped or stained finishes. By choosing the right resurfacing technique, you'll maximize your driveway's longevity and utility while limiting time and investment linked to more invasive repairs.

Recurring Drainage Challenges
Addressing structural damage is only part of the solution, persistent drainage problems pose a significant threat to driveway longevity. Should you spot consistent puddles, water flowing to your foundation, or saturated garden zones following basic fixes, you should consider replacing your driveway. Poor grading or insufficient pitch frequently results in subsurface water penetration, hastening foundation deterioration and compromising structural integrity. Temporary fixes like patching won't resolve underlying hydrological issues. Replacement allows you to re-engineer the driveway's pitch, add drainage channels, and enhance terrain grading to properly direct water flow. Implementing efficient water management systems at this point helps preserve your driveway and nearby garden features. Avoid dismissing continuous drainage issues; timely replacement stops future problems and protects your property investment.

How Long Does a Typical Driveway Repair Project Take?
If you're considering driveway repair, the expected duration is determined by the project scope and products needed. When dealing with small repairs or filling cracks, you'll usually need just 24-48 hours. Total surface restoration or replacement usually needs three to seven days, factoring in curing time. Proper planning ensures minimal disruption—consult your contractor about weather forecasts, supply timing, and property access to expedite the work and achieve optimal, durable outcomes.
